Original Description
Claude Monet’s L'enfant à la tasse (The Child with a Cup), painted in 1868, captures an intimate domestic moment suffused with warmth and tenderness. The scene depicts Monet’s young son, Jean, seated at a table with a teacup, bathed in soft natural light. Monet’s brushwork—loose yet deliberate—hints at his early Impressionist explorations, though the composition retains traces of Realism in its detailed rendering of the child’s face. The painting exudes quiet intimacy, its muted palette of creams and browns punctuated by subtle blue and pink highlights, evoking familial comfort. Created shortly before Monet fully embraced plein-air painting, this work bridges his academic training and revolutionary later style, offering insight into his transitional period. Though less celebrated than his water lilies or Rouen Cathedral series, L'enfant à la tasse remains significant for its personal subject matter and quiet emotional resonance, foreshadowing Impressionism’s focus on fleeting moments.
